About Glenunga 5064

The size of Glenunga is approximately 0.9 square kilometres. It has 2 parks covering nearly 6.9% of total area. The population of Glenunga in 2016 was 2004 people. By 2021 the population was 2184 showing a population growth of 9.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Glenunga is 40-49 years. Households in Glenunga are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Glenunga work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 75.10% of the homes in Glenunga were owner-occupied compared with 75.60% in 2016.

Glenunga has 992 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Glenunga have seen a 66.53%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 87.29% increase. As at 31 January 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Glenunga is $1,916,452 while the median value for Units is $789,535.
  • Houses have a median rent of $768 while Units have a median rent of $550.
There are currently 3 properties listed for sale, and no properties listed for rent in Glenunga on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 50 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Glenunga.
